Scenario A: Commercial Printer Chasing Volume
If your presses are running 20+ hours a day and you're still sending clients elsewhere, you're in the market for a bigger machine. A Komori Lithrone is a legitimate answer here. It's one of the fastest offset lines in the industry, and the KHS Hyper System on newer models cuts makeready time dramatically.
But let me push back on conventional wisdom: don't start with the new-machine brochure. Start with the used market.
The "never buy used machinery" mindset comes from an era when pre-owned presses were sold as-is, with no service documentation and no warranty. That's changed. Certified used Komori presses come with documented impression counts, maintenance histories, and in many cases, a manufacturer-backed warranty. A certified used Lithrone can deliver 80–90% of a new machine's performance at 50–60% of the price. That kind of gap shows up directly in your cost per impression.
There's a catch, though. You have to plan for Komori printing machine spare parts in year one like it's part of the purchase price, because it is.
When I audited our 2023 spending, the $47K we spent on spare parts wasn't a surprise—it was a budgeted line item. A used press needs more attention in its first twelve months: rollers and blankets go on a replacement schedule rather than a "wait for streaking" schedule, ink train components are where an older machine shows its age, and sensors or electronics are the most common source of unplanned downtime.
On parts, I have a strong opinion. Everyone told me to verify spare part specifications before approving orders. I only believed it after skipping that step once.
A "cheap" off-brand roller cost $80. It ruined a $240 blanket, then forced a full reprint. By the time the job was done, we were about $800 into a "savings" that never existed.
Genuine Komori parts aren't markup theater. They're engineered to the press's tolerances, and when your client's packaging runs through a press thirty thousand times, tolerances are the whole game. If you're doing color-critical work, the standards worth protecting are the industry minimums: 300 DPI at final size for commercial offset, and Delta E under 2 for brand-critical colors (Reference: Pantone Color Matching System guidelines). An $80 part isn't a deal if it costs you one shade of a client's brand color.
Scenario B: Small Business Adding Color Labels
If you're a small business printing custom labels for products, packaging, or shipping, the first question isn't "Komori or not?" It's "should I own this process at all?"
A full-size offset press is the wrong tool for this job. I'll say that plainly because there are salespeople who won't. If your monthly label volume sits between five and fifty thousand, a color label printer for small business is the category to look at. Prices run from roughly $18,000 to $80,000 depending on width, speed, and whether you choose toner or inkjet technology (based on vendor quotes, January 2025; verify current pricing).
Now for the counter-intuitive part: don't buy one until you've run the math against outsourcing. For short runs under 500 labels, a trade printer will almost always beat your per-label cost because they've already amortized their equipment. In-house production only wins when volume is consistent—say, 3,000+ labels per week. I've seen two small businesses make this exact mistake: they bought the machine, then discovered their per-label cost was higher than the local trade shop because they'd forgotten to account for operator time, substrate waste, and the maintenance contract. (If I remember correctly, one of those contracts ran about $3,000 a year—though I might be misremembering the exact figure.)
Set up a TCO spreadsheet before you commit: printer purchase price, ink or toner cost per square foot, substrate cost per label, operator labor, maintenance contract, and a waste allowance of 5–8% in year one. Only when your projected per-label cost beats your current outsourcing price should you buy.
Quality perception matters here more than most people think. When a client of ours switched from budget to premium label stock, their customer feedback scores improved by 23% in the following quarter. Same design. Same color label printer. Different substrate. Your label is the first physical thing your customer touches—if it looks cheap, your product reads as cheap.
Scenario C: You Already Own a Press
If you already own a press, this is where the real cost battle lives. Over six years of tracking invoices, I can tell you that the largest variances come from maintenance decisions, not the initial purchase. Three things move the needle.
First, use genuine parts. I already covered the $800 lesson above, and I'll add one more data point. In Q2 2024, we switched from a "buy when it breaks" model to a scheduled replacement plan for high-wear components. Unplanned downtime dropped 22% in the next quarter. That reduction was worth more than the parts themselves.
Second, look at pulsed laser cleaning. This is a newer maintenance technology that removes dried ink, blanket residue, and coatings without solvents or abrasive scrubbing. The up-front cost makes any procurement manager nervous—I get it, I was one. But when we ran a 30-day test against our solvent-based process, cleaning time dropped about 40% and the consumable cost nearly disappeared. If your team is cleaning rollers more than once a week, a pulsed laser cleaning machine belongs on your shortlist.
Third, invest in operator training. A well-trained Komori press operator is worth more than any machine upgrade I can name. We sent two operators to manufacturer-led training last year, and makeready time dropped roughly 15% within the next quarter. Training gets expensed as a cost, but it's really an asset that keeps paying.
And here's the quality connection: your press output is a direct extension of your brand. When color drifts or registration goes off, clients don't say "the press is aging." They say the shop is slipping. Consistency is what keeps multi-year contracts alive, and consistency is a maintenance outcome.
Scenario D: Beginner Exploring Printing or Prototyping
If you're new to this industry and wondering whether the best 3d printer for beginner is a smart path into printing, let me save you some time: a 3D printer is not a stepping stone to offset printing. It's a different universe. It won't print labels, brochures, or packaging. If commercial print is the goal, start by learning the trade and building relationships with trade printers—not by buying hardware.
But if you have a physical product in development, a beginner 3D printer is genuinely the cheapest way to prototype. Entry-level FDM machines run from $200 to $600 (based on major retailer listings, January 2025; verify current pricing). We bought one for our packaging R&D and it paid for itself in prototype fixture costs within two months. Prototype quality carries brand perception too—investors and early customers judge your product by the physical sample you put in front of them.
Just don't confuse the two worlds. A 3D printer serves product development. A Komori press serves production. They're different investments with different returns.
How to Know Which Scenario You're In
Here's a 30-minute exercise that costs nothing and tells you almost everything:
- Log your actual monthly print volume for 30–60 days. Don't estimate.
- Calculate your true per-unit cost for your most common job type, including labor, waste, and depreciation.
- Get quotes from at least three vendors, and make them itemize installation, training, and first-year parts in writing.
- Build the TCO spreadsheet before you sign anything.
The rules I use are simple: if you're spending less than $2,000 a month on print, you don't need to own production equipment yet. If you're above $20,000 a month, a used Komori with a solid parts plan could be the best investment you make this year. In between? Run the label printer math and outsource everything you can't justify.
Buying printing equipment isn't about having the most impressive machine in the room. It's about matching the equipment to your volume, your customers' expectations, and your maintenance capability. I've anchored on sticker price before, and I've watched others do it too. The number that actually matters is the five-year cost divided by every job the machine runs—plus the reputation you build or damage along the way.
